GNU/Linux >> Tutoriels Linux >  >> Linux

Mutt, Mail et Telnet - Envoyez des e-mails à partir de la ligne de commande Linux ou du terminal

Mâton

Mutt est un petit mais puissant client de messagerie texte pour les systèmes d'exploitation de type Unix. Avec la commande mutt, on peut envoyer et lire des emails. Mutt prend en charge les formats de messagerie maildir et mbox. Mutt est compatible avec les protocoles POP et IMAP.

Syntaxe

# mutt -s "Subject of the Mail" [email protected] < /dev/null

Exemple 1  : Envoyer un e-mail de test dont le corps du message est vide :

# mutt -s "Test Mail" [email protected] < /dev/null

La commande ci-dessus enverra un e-mail avec le sujet "Email test" à [email protected]

Exemple 2  :Envoyer un e-mail avec des pièces jointes.
Syntaxe :

# mutt -s "Subject of the Mail" -a  /tmp/[file-to-be-attached] [email protected] < /tmp/[mail body contents file]

Exemple :

# mutt  -s "test mail plz ignore" -a /tmp/backup.tgz  [email protected]  REMARQUE :Lorsque nous envoyons du courrier à partir de la console, le nom de l'expéditeur du courrier sera root (si nous sommes connectés avec l'utilisateur root) si nous voulons changer le nom de l'expéditeur et l'e-mail, puis créez un fichier dans le répertoire personnel de l'utilisateur.
# cat .muttrc
set from = "[email protected]"
set realname = "MAIL ADMIN"

E-mail

Mail est un client de messagerie utilisé pour envoyer et recevoir des e-mails.

Syntaxe

# mail  -s [subject] -c [cc-addr] -b [bcc-addr] to-addr... < /mailbody.txt

Exemple :

# mail -s "test mail plz ignore" [email protected]  

La commande ci-dessus enverra un e-mail avec le sujet "test mail plz ignore" et le corps de l'e-mail sera le contenu du fichier /tmp/body.txt.

Telnet

La commande telnet est utilisée pour communiquer avec un autre hôte à l'aide du protocole TELNET. Telnet peut être utilisé pour envoyer des e-mails, comme indiqué ci-dessous :

Où :

  • courrier de :spécifiez l'identifiant de l'e-mail à partir duquel le courrier sera envoyé.
  • répondre à  :spécifiez l'identifiant de l'e-mail du destinataire.
  • données :c'est la commande après laquelle on peut préciser l'objet du mail.
  • Objet :objet du mail.
  • quitter :est la commande pour quitter.


Linux
  1. 4 façons d'envoyer une pièce jointe à partir de la ligne de commande Linux

  2. Comment diviser et combiner des fichiers à partir de la ligne de commande sous Linux

  3. Commande d'arrêt Linux :redémarrez, arrêtez et éteignez votre système d'exploitation à partir de la ligne de commande

  4. Comment envoyer un e-mail à partir de la ligne de commande ?

  5. envoyer du courrier depuis le terminal linux en une seule ligne

Programmer le matériel à partir de la ligne de commande Linux

La ligne de commande Linux peut s'amuser de loin

Googler :un outil de ligne de commande pour effectuer une "recherche Google" à partir d'un terminal Linux

4 commandes pour arrêter Linux depuis le terminal

commande mailx sous Linux - envoyer et recevoir du courrier Internet

Envoyer un e-mail sous Linux à partir de la ligne de commande